Fisher & Paykel Healthcare is seeking an Operations Engineer in Auckland to work across the business on accelerating time to market and establishing new manufacturing processes within the NPI lifecycle. You will map value streams, collaborate with development and production teams, analyze production and quality data, and drive improvements in product design and capacity while contributing to validation and continuous improvement initiatives. The ideal person holds a Bachelor of Engineering or equivalent, has 2+ years manufacturing experience, a continuous improvement mindset, and strong analytical and communication skills.
